From 2b2429a06cb54dc8fb0b1d4b82b7fb47797c2a04 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Timo=20M=E4kinen?= Date: Sat, 29 Aug 2009 18:59:28 +0300 Subject: [PATCH] Added creating of details directory to cups::snmp. --- cups/manifests/init.pp |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/cups/manifests/init.pp b/cups/manifests/init.pp index 594c01d..f37428f 100644 --- a/cups/manifests/init.pp +++ b/cups/manifests/init.pp @@ -131,4 +131,12 @@ class cups::snmp { require => Package["net-snmp-utils"], } + exec { "create-details-dir": + command => "umask 022 ; mkdir /usr/share/doc/cups-`rpm -q --queryformat='%{VERSION}' cups`/details", + path => "/bin:/usr/bin:/sbin:/usr/sbin", + user => root, + unless => "test -d /usr/share/doc/cups-`rpm -q --queryformat='%{VERSION}' cups`/details", + require => Package["cups"], + } + }